Just joined and thought I'd introduce myself.  I farm about 350-400 acres of mostly hay ground and some oats once in a while.  I have about 35 head of beef cows and as of last year my main tractors are AC.  I had a JD for a while but sold it.  As my signature says I have a 1971 170 that I got from the original owners with ( they figure) about 10,000 hours on it.  A 1974 185 with dual PTO that has been here since the mid 80's with about 5,000 hours.  My latest acquisition was last spring, a 1977 185 with a cozy cab single PTO and a little under 3,100 hours.  Just found out from an oil sample that it has very high levels of iron and lead in the oil, surprising considering the hours!  I figured there was something wrong as last summer it burned about 3 qts. of oil in a hundred hours.  Other than that problem, the tractor is in excellent original condition.

Originally posted by Richmar Richmar wrote:

claus:
 
Was wondering, where did you get the exhaust pipe for your one seventy?
I have been looking , but can not find one that fits the pipe that come out of the manifold on my 170 gas.


I bought that pipe from Steiner Tractor parts.  When I bought it they did not offer one for a late D17 Series III, IV or 170 so I had to cut the bottom off and slide the pipe over the pipe that threads into the exhaust pipe.  Now I believe they offer a chrome exhaust stack with threads for the later manifold.
